Abstract

HiC proximity-based sequencing has revealed that genomes are organized into megabase-sized topological associating domains (TADs) as units for cis-regulatory interactions. In a joint analysis across consortia studies led by the International Breakpoint Mapping Consortium (IBMC) and the Developmental Genome Anatomy Project (DGAP), we have used systematic mapping of 1,420 breakpoints from simple two-way balanced constitutional chromosomal rearrangements (BCRs) from both affected and healthy carriers to establish a first morbid map of this 3D-genome organization.
